1. Home
  2. Texas
  3. Houston

Alfa Motors INC's Location On Map

8634 Daffodil Ave.,
Houston, TX - 77063
832-814-5608

We can you Detailed route from your location to Alfa Motors INC 8634 Daffodil Ave. Houston Texas 77063 on google maps with traffic summary on map.



Used Cars Dealers Near Alfa Motors INC
Coast 2 Coast Auto Sales & Accessories - Inventory,
251 West 28th Street
Houston
Champion Chevrolet Hwy 6 - Inventory,
8100 Highway 6 S
Houston
Moseley Machine Inc - Inventory,
3608 Polk Street
Houston
Sealink INTL Inc - Inventory,
9920 Westpark Drive
Houston
Good Deal Autos - Inventory,
9435 Ronda Lane
Houston